    Very disappointed and I probably won't ever shop at rooms to go again. We received our dining table with a Chipped column, and all of the chairs had cotton/fabric exposed. One chair had a stained black mark. This table cost $1500 after delivery & taxes. The table was replaced within a week. New column & chair looks great. We also had a $200 floor lamp delivered. The lamp had rust on the base & stained marks throughout the rest of the lamp. I now have to get a replacement for the lamp. We also purchased a sofa from RTG in September of 2023. Last month we finally moved the sofa from where it was originally placed & noticed the fabric under the sofa had been sliced with a box cutter when it was delivered. Everything we've purchased is really nice but I question the quality of RTG Products. Today on 5/6/2024 @8am i called and spoke to a customer service rep expressing my concern for yet another delivery when an item I'm unsatisfied with. Tanya was very rude & sarcastic. Horrible customer service.

    It's a local gallery of art and furniture in a warehouse. Come by early or late as if is in an…read moreun-air condition space. A bit on the pricey side for me, however very cool things.

    God, I love this place. Back in the day, I spent any and all extra money on furniture from…read moreDiscoveries on Magazine Street. I do believe this store is related to the original. If you're looking for conversation pieces, this is your store. Think: Southeast Asian style furniture, solid, distressed wood, sometimes colored in neutral tones (white washed) or beautiful colors (red, turquoise), often with iron accents, look no further. Then there's the creative restoration pieces, the couch or coffee table made of an old VW grill. Recycle. upcycle. The craftsmanship is admirable. Then there's art that lines the wall. New Orleans treasures, paintings, photographs, prints, sculpture (a light made from a clarinet!) and more. And a zillion decorative drawer handles and doorknobs. Come to Disco for coffee tables, dressers, huge armoires... or small gifty type things. It's also a pleasurable way to spend an afternoon. These pieces are all so unique and are everything you could ever want, especially if you're into beautiful imports or the rustic, some might say, shabby chic look.

    I really enjoy these types of spaces where they sell artwork from multiple artists. There is a lot…read moreto look at, and it's well organized. Clean and quiet. Artists have their own booth, so you can view the transition in genre as you walk from one booth to the next. When I first walked in, I noticed the paintings on the walls, but there's everything from that to jewelry and hats. The majority of the jewelry is located centrally, in front of the counter, where they are less likely to walk away without being noticed. My favorites were the mixed media scenes and whimsical cat paintings by G. Lee, whose artwork I noticed in other parts of the city. Adorable cats looking straight at you, holding a beloved item in their paws. As I was visiting, there was an artist setting up shelves to present his artwork. He had someone assisting. The artwork is also sold at affordable prices. The woman at the counter was friendly and welcoming.

    You come to Magazine street hoping to stop in these antique shops, and this is one of them. I think…read moreI had been here previously, and enjoyed my experience. But this time around, it was just a bunch of poorly curated junk. The way things were displayed was poor, just unorganized, requiring you to dig around. It feels overwhelming going in here. Previously, I felt like I was on a treasure hunt, but this time around, I was feeling anxiety going through all the stuff. They do have old typewriters and old phones though, at decent price (around $115-175 for typewriters, and $25 for the old phones). I thought those were the coolest items. But honestly, they didn't even have the cute charm I was hoping for. Some of the typewriters did have handles, which was great if you wanted to carry it on your flight back home. But, you couldn't take the lid off...just a bummer. Will forever continue to search for the vintage typewriter and phone.
